Alumni In The Pros: Saturday In Professional Baseball

In The Majors

RF Marlon Byrd (.252) went 2-for-4 with a solo homerun. 1B Nomar Garciaparra (.282) was 1-for-2 with asacrifice fly and a solo home run. LF Matt Murton (.100) went 0-for-4. PH David Newhan(.241) was 0-for-1. 1B Mark Teixeira (.277) went 2-for-5with a three-run homer and a strikeout.

In The Minors

CF Charlie Blackmon (.318) went 1-for-4 with a double and twostrikeouts. LHP David Duncan retired all 15 batters he faced over the firstfive innings to get the win as Tri-City beat Oneonta 5-2 in a gameplayed at Cooperstown, N.Y. His line: (W,2-3) 5 IP, 0 H, 0 R, 0 ER,0 BB, 4 SO. See story. RF Wally Crancer (.293) was 1-for-4. 2B Michael Fisher (.260) went 0-for-4 with a strikeout. SSTyler Greene (.259) extended his hitting streak to 18 gamesby going 3-for-5 with two strikeouts. CF Garrett Groce (.256) was 1-for-5 with a double and astrikeout. RHP Tim Gustafson worked two scoreless innings in his secondrehab start with the Gulf Coast Braves. His line: 2 IP, 1 H, 0 R, 0ER, 0 BB, 2 SO. 3B Wes Hodges (.300) was 0-for-4 with a strikeout. 1BJeff Kindel (.296) extended his hitting streak to eightgames by going 1-for-3 with an RBI and two strikeouts. 2BEric Patterson (.327) went 2-for-3 with an HBP and a stolenbase. DH/1B Whit Robbins (.274) was 2-for-4 with a walk and astrikeout. RHP Brad Rulon faced seven batters while picking up his firstprofessional save as Staten Island topped Brooklyn 4-1. His line:(S,1) 2 IP, 1 H, 0 R, 0 ER, 0 BB, 3 SO, 1 WP. Rulon has now allowedjust one run while striking out 35 batters in 25 innings of proball. RF Jeremy Slayden (.291) went 2-for-4 with a double and threeruns scored. C Matt Wieters (.333) was 0-for-3 with a walk and astrikeout.
